Title: | Prvočísla a faktorizace celých čísel |
Other Titles: | Prime numbers and integer factorization |
Authors: | Hefler, Stanislav |
Advisor: | Hora, Jaroslav |
Referee: | Kohout, Václav |
Issue Date: | 2015 |
Publisher: | Západočeská univerzita v Plzni |
Document type: | diplomová práce |
URI: | http://hdl.handle.net/11025/19814 |
Keywords: | prvočíslo;pseudoprvočíslo;prvočíselný test;Fermatův prvočíselný test;Eulerův prvočíselný test;AKS;Miller-Rabinův test;faktorizace;klasické metody faktorizace;Fermatova faktorizační metoda;Eulerova faktorizační metoda;postupné dělení;moderní metody faktorizace;Pollardova metoda;ECM;RSA |
Keywords in different language: | prime;pseudoprime;tests of primality;Fermat´s primality test;Euler´s primality test;AKS;Miller-Rabin´s test;factorization;classical methods of factorization;Fermat´s factoring method;Euler´s factoring method;trial division;modern factorization methods;Pollard´s method;ECM;RSA |
Abstract: | Tato práce se zabývá prvočísly, testy prvočíselnosti a faktorizací celých čísel. V části prvočíselných testů obsahuje ukázky použití Fermatova a Eulerova prvočíselného testu, AKS testu a Miller-Rabinova testu. Následují klasické metody faktorizace, tedy opakované dělení, Fermatova metoda faktorizace, Eulerova metoda faktorizace, Euklidův algoritmus. V části moderní faktorizační metody jsou umístěny Pollardovy faktorizační metody, SQUFOF, CFRAC, kvadratické síto a ECM. Práce také obsahuje ukázky testů prvočíselnosti v různých matematických softwarech. |
Abstract in different language: | This thesis deals with prime numbers, primality proving and integer factorization. The first part deals with Primality proving, which includes examples of using Fermat´s primality test, Euler´s primality test, AKS test and Miller-Rabin´s test. The following part is devoted to classical methods of factorization, i.e. trial division, Fermat´s factoring method, Euler´s factoring method and Euclid´s algorithm. The next part focuses on modern methods of factorization, i.e. Pollard´s factoring methods, SQUFOF, CFRAC, quadratic sieve and ECM. This thesis also includes samples of primality proving in various mathematical software. |
Rights: | Plný text práce je přístupný bez omezení. |
Appears in Collections: | Diplomové práce / Theses (KMT) |
Files in This Item:
File | Description | Size | Format | |
---|---|---|---|---|
DP_Hefler_PrvocislaAFaktorizace.pdf | Plný text práce | 2,91 MB | Adobe PDF | View/Open |
vedouci-Hodnoceni diplomove prace Bc. Hefler.pdf | Posudek vedoucího práce | 137,78 kB | Adobe PDF | View/Open |
oponent-Opon. diplomove prace Stanislava Heflera 15.pdf | Posudek oponenta práce | 137,72 kB | Adobe PDF | View/Open |
obhajoba-Hefler protokol063.pdf | Průběh obhajoby práce | 138,29 kB | Adobe PDF | View/Open |
Please use this identifier to cite or link to this item:
http://hdl.handle.net/11025/19814
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.